    jennifer.sailtrim got a reaction from n3verw1nt3r in Cannot update/edit course overview page   
    @ecubbage I am just off the chat with support and if you have not already resolved this, the answer is there has to be a published video associated to the course in order to activate the editing functionality of the Course Overview page. They are hopefully going to pass this to the development team to streamline workflow in setting up courses in the future. I just used a "stand-in video" to enable the editing function knowing it's not on the public facing end of the site, and will replace when it's ready to go live to our community.
    From support: (the lesson has to be published and then you have to refresh the page)
